Honzu Asahi - cultivated by the Honzu Shading Method which uses straw and reed cages for shading, a tradition handed down in Uji since the 16th century. Honzu-Asahi brings honors to us every year.
The direct taste and wonderful aroma spread through the nasal passages and will take you to an area of tea taste which you have never experienced before. It has a bright green color, as if it were emitting light.
Variety : Asahi ,shaded with reeds and straw

Matcha Preparation Guide
- Sift the matcha powder before whisking to avoid clumps.
- Use water that is hot but not boiling (80°C/175°F) to preserve the delicate flavors.
- Whisk until you see a fine foam with small bubbles for the best texture and taste.
- For a sweeter latte, add honey, maple syrup, or vanilla syrup before adding the milk.
- Oat milk and almond milk work great for dairy-free alternatives.
- For an iced version, use cold milk and pour over ice after mixing the matcha with hot water.
